2005 Tenet Cabernet Sauvignon, Barossa, South Australia

Tasting Notes:

Dark purple color, woody, earthiness and complex nose with Tobacco Leaf Aroma
Full Bodied, blackcurrant, plum, Alcoholic, Balance Acidic, Excellent Finish.
A touch of cherry at the end, spicy which is come from oak as stated by the winery.

Food: Spicy tomato sauced dishes, Strong Blue cheese and even would be good with a cigar.

Price: A$17

Rating: 91 points

2005 Evan & Tate Verdelho, Margaret River, WA

Tasting Note:

Strong New Leather smell, Zesty, Fruity, Light - Medium Body, a very different taste from the other common whites from this classic Western Australia winery.

Price: A$17

Food: It would be good with grilled sea fish or Mild Creamy Brie cheese.

Rating: 83 points

p.s. : I personally suggest that, this wine should be really chilled. ( at least half an hour in the fridge )
